Langford Hosts Electrifying Bike Rave Event This Weekend
URGENT UPDATE: Langford is set to ignite with an exhilarating bike rave event this weekend, beginning October 14, 2023, at 7:00 PM. This innovative roving dance party invites residents to join in a unique celebration that combines cycling with high-energy music and community spirit.
Participants will pedal through the streets, showcasing their creativity with vibrant costumes and decorated bicycles. This event not only promotes cycling but also fosters a sense of unity among local residents, encouraging a vibrant nightlife and active lifestyle.
Local organizers are urging community members to join the fun and experience the thrill of dancing on wheels. “We want to create an unforgettable experience that brings people together,” said a spokesperson for the event. “It’s all about embracing joy and movement in our beautiful city.”
The bike rave is expected to attract hundreds of bicycle enthusiasts and dance lovers, transforming Langford into a lively hub of music and camaraderie. As participants traverse various routes throughout the city, the atmosphere is sure to be electric, with beats pumping and riders celebrating under the stars.
With safety measures in place, including designated routes and traffic management, officials emphasize the importance of responsible cycling. “We want everyone to enjoy themselves while being safe,” the spokesperson added.
This event is a perfect opportunity for families and friends to bond, while also promoting healthier lifestyles. As the sun sets, the streets of Langford will come alive, creating a spectacle that is not to be missed.
